Ebola Outbreak in Uganda

An Ebola outbreak has been declared in Uganda. Health authorities confirmed a case of the rare Sudan strain. A 24-year-old man showed symptoms and later died. The patient was confirmed to have a high fever, abdominal pains, and vomiting blood. Initially he was treated for Malaria. Fatal Plane Crash During the Reno Air Races

A plane crash during the Reno Air Races yesterday resulted in the death of a pilot. The fatal incident took place during the third lap of the Jet Gold Race. All other pilots landed safely and the race operations for 2022 have been suspended. The Reno Air Racing association expressed their sympathies to the pilot’s family, friends and race fans….

Hurricane Fiona Flooding in Puerto Rico

Hurricane Fiona has already caused catastrophic flooding after making landfall along the extreme Southwestern Coast of Puerto Rico. The national hurricane center is forecasting 12-18 inches of rainfall with a local maximum of 30 inches across Eastern and Southern Puerto Rico as well as 4-8 inches with a local maximum of 12 inches along the northeast coast. Fatal Motorcycle Crash

Yesterday a two vehicle crash near Strickland resulted in a motorcyclist’s death. The motorcycle was traveling Northbound on Secondary 45 as an SUV was traveling Southbound. The motorcyclist attempted to pass another vehicle resulting in a head on collision with the SUV. The driver of the motorcycle was pronounced dead at the scene and has not yet been identified.

Jackson Mississippi Boil Water Advisory is Lifted

The boil water advisory issued in late July for Jackson, Mississippi has been lifted. After 40 days the city has announced they have restored clean water. The advisory was issued after cloudy water was discovered at the city’s main water treatment plant, which indicated high levels of mineral manganese.
